Jonah Williams & La’el Collins

The main issue going into the 2022 season is protecting Joe Burrow. They appear to have most other positions in place to win a championship but it was plain to see that a shaky offensive line prevented the Bengals from winning a championship.

Currently, two of the starters are still on rookie contracts (Jackson Carman and Jonah Williams). Williams is entering his fourth season and will be tapped to be the starter at left tackle.

Williams will need to step up this season. He’s protecting the blindside of The Queen City’s biggest asset. Many people consider the blindside tackle the second most important player on the offense.

Williams will need to remain healthy, which has been an issue for him in the past. He will need to be healthy and playing at 100% if they’re going to win. Not only are the two younger players on the left needing to play well but the newly signed center, right guard, and right  tackle.

La’el Collins might’ve been the best free agent signing in 2022. Collins believes that he can help the o-line whip into shape to win a championship. Not only will Burrow look to Collins for protection but as a leader in the locker room as well.

With the three free agent signings on the line, Michael Renner at PFF believes the Bengals have a top 10 offensive line going into 2022.

"This is the most improved offensive line in the NFL, at least on paper. Ted Karras (72.4 grade in 2021), Alex Cappa (71.3) and La’el Collins (80.2) all represent significant upgrades over the Bengals’ 2021 starters at those respective positions."

With a highly improved o-line could the Bengals get back to the Super Bowl and possibly win it this year? It’ll be tough as always, but on paper, it makes sense to bet with Cincy.
